1.Low property Tax.

Property taxes in Costa Rica are extremely low when compared to say the United States. Property taxes vary from 0.5% to 1.5% of the declared value of the property.

The Municipal Tax is administered at the municipal level and varies throughout the country. Paid quarterly, the type of property, location and other factors contribute to the calculation of this tax.

3. Legal rights of overseas buyers are protected

Ownership of real estate in Costa Rica by foreigners is fully guaranteed by the Government.

In addition, foreigners enjoy the same ownership rights as Cost Rican residents, regardless of whether the property is placed in the name of a corporation or in the name of the buyer.

The decision to have the property under the name of a corporation is up to the investor.

Corporations are very common and can offer benefits of asset protection and anonymity for the actual owner. The cost is approximately $500.00
